Essential Experience Highlights for a Strong Program Review Director Resume
- Develop and implement program review plans and processes to assess program effectiveness and identify areas for improvement.
- Lead a team of reviewers to conduct comprehensive evaluations of program operations, policies, and outcomes.
- Analyze qualitative and quantitative data to identify trends, patterns, and areas for improvement.
- Prepare detailed reports and make recommendations to stakeholders on program changes and improvements.
- Facilitate stakeholder meetings to gather input, build consensus, and secure buy-in for program changes.
- Manage a portfolio of program reviews for a variety of different programs and services.
- Provide training and guidance to other program staff on program review best practices.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Program Review Director
What are the primary responsibilities of a Program Review Director?
Program Review Directors are responsible for planning, conducting, and evaluating program reviews to assess program effectiveness and identify areas for improvement.
What qualifications are typically required to become a Program Review Director?
Program Review Directors typically hold a Master’s degree in Social Work, Public Administration, or a related field, and have several years of experience in program evaluation or a related field.
What are the key skills and competencies needed for success in this role?
Program Review Directors should possess strong analytical, communication, and interpersonal skills, as well as expertise in qualitative and quantitative research methods.
What is the career outlook for Program Review Directors?
The job outlook for Program Review Directors is expected to grow faster than average in the coming years due to increasing demand for data-driven decision-making and program improvement.
